How much do safety operations man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for safety operations manager in Houston, TX is $60,599.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$39,200.00 and $74,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a safety operations manager do?

A Safety Operations Manager is responsible for developing, implementing, and overseeing safety policies and procedures within an organization to ensure a safe working environment. They conduct risk assessments, lead safety training, investigate incidents, and ensure compliance with local, state, and federal regulations. Their goal is to minimize workplace accidents and hazards, promote a culture of safety, and ensure that all employees are aware of and follow safety protocols.

What are some common challenges faced by safety operations managers, and how can they be addressed?

Safety Operations Managers often encounter challenges such as ensuring compliance with evolving safety regulations, fostering a culture of safety across diverse teams, and effectively communicating safety protocols to all employees. Addressing these challenges requires staying up-to-date on industry standards, conducting regular training sessions, and maintaining open lines of communication with both leadership and frontline staff. Proactive risk assessments and a collaborative approach with other departments also help in identifying hazards early and implementing effective solutions.

What is the difference between Safety Operations Manager vs Safety Coordinator?

AspectSafety Operations ManagerSafety Coordinator
CertificationsOSHA, NEBOSH, or equivalentOSHA, OSHA-10/30, or equivalent
Work EnvironmentOversees safety programs across departments, manages teamsSupports safety initiatives, conducts inspections, assists in training
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in large organizations, industrial, construction, manufacturingCommon in various industries, including construction, healthcare, and manufacturing

The Safety Operations Manager typically has broader responsibilities, overseeing safety programs and teams, while the Safety Coordinator focuses on supporting safety initiatives and compliance. Both roles require safety certifications and are vital in maintaining workplace safety standards.

Job description

About the Role:

The Food Safety Operations Assistant plays an important role in supporting the implementation and maintenance of food safety protocols within our organization. This position ensures that all food handling, preparation, and storage processes comply with federal, state, and local regulations to protect consumer health and uphold company standards. The assistant collaborates closely with quality assurance and operations teams to monitor safety practices, conduct inspections, and document findings accurately. By proactively identifying potential risks and assisting in corrective actions, this role helps prevent contamination and foodborne illnesses. Ultimately, the Food Safety Operations Assistant contributes to maintaining a safe and hygienic environment that fosters customer trust and regulatory compliance.


Minimum Qualifications:

High school diploma or equivalent.

Basic understanding of food safety principles and regulations (HACCP).

Strong attention to detail and ability to follow established protocols.

Good communication skills to effectively collaborate with team members.

Proficiency in using Microsoft Excel for documentation and reporting.

Bilingual in English and Spanish


Preferred Qualifications:

Associate degree or certification in food safety, quality assurance, or a related field.

Experience working in a food production or food service environment.

Familiarity with food safety management systems and audit processes.

Ability to use specialized food safety software or tools.

Knowledge of allergen control and sanitation best practices.


Responsibilities:

Assist in conducting routine inspections of food production and storage areas to ensure compliance with safety standards.

Support the documentation and reporting of food safety audits, incidents, and corrective actions.

Collaborate with cross-functional teams to implement food safety training and awareness programs.

Help maintain accurate records of temperature controls, cleaning schedules, and equipment maintenance.

Participate in investigations of food safety incidents and assist in developing preventive measures.
